Photo by Clem Onojeghuo The role of franchisors in the success of franchisees cannot be overstated. The robust and multifaceted support system franchisors provide […]
The post WHAT SUPPORT DO FRANCHISEES NEED TO SUCCEED? appeared first on FranchiseMoneyMaker.com.